Why Substance Abuse?

Growing Field

Federal funding for addiction treatment has increased dramatically, creating new positions nationwide.

Diverse Settings

Work in detox centers, residential rehab, outpatient clinics, or integrated primary care settings.

Loan Forgiveness

Many SUD treatment positions qualify for Public Service Loan Forgiveness and NHSC programs.

Substance Abuse PMHNP Market in West Palm Beach, FL

Substance-use-focused PMHNP positions in West Palm Beach require a DEA X-waiver for buprenorphine and naltrexone prescribing. MAT programs at FQHCs and addiction clinics frequently qualify for NHSC and HRSA loan repayment. Demand for psychiatric mental health nurse practitioners in West Palm Beach, FL reflects the area's status as a mid-sized regional hub within Florida, where PMHNPs operate under restricted practice authority requiring physician supervision. West Palm Beach is not currently a federally designated mental health shortage area, but regional psychiatric demand and the local cost of living near the national average (index 103) shape PMHNP compensation in the market. 1 active PMHNP position is currently listed on this page from a mix of regional employers.

Does Florida allow PMHNPs full practice authority?

Florida has restricted practice authority for nurse practitioners. PMHNPs must practice under physician supervision for prescribing and some clinical decisions.

What qualifications do I need for substance abuse PMHNP jobs?

To work as a PMHNP in West Palm Beach, you need: a Master's or Doctoral degree in psychiatric-mental health nursing, ANCC PMHNP-BC certification, an active RN and APRN license in Florida, and DEA registration for prescribing controlled substances.
